DEP 2402 - Family Psychology 3 hours Lecture, 3 credits Lower-Division College Credit Prerequisite(s): Requires placement at the college level or satisfaction of developmental education requirements in reading and writing. AA Elective: Yes This course examines the physical, social, intellectual, and personal characteristics of the human being during early, middle, and late adulthood. The course investigates key events in adult and family life such as marriage, choice of occupation, parenthood, and retirement; developmental tasks and stages are also discussed.
This course is also offered in Honors format. For Honors Program sections, Honors Program permission is required.
